The Five Essential Components of CÑIMS
1. Dynamic Data Ingestion: The System’s Senses
This is where the system’s awareness begins. Unlike older systems that might wait for weekly or daily reports, CÑIMS continuously absorbs vast amounts of data from a multitude of sources across networks and devices.
Diverse Data Sources
This includes information from Internet of Things (IoT) sensors, mobile applications, en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, customer relationship management (CRM) platforms, social media feeds, and even external sources like satellite imagery and weather services.
Real-Time Processing
Critically, it processes structured, unstructured, and semi-structured data in real time. Imagine it like the human body’s senses, constantly taking in diverse information from the surrounding environment to build a complete picture of what is happening, as it happens—continuously and contextually.
2. Machine Reasoning Core: The AI Brain
This is often described as the “brain” of CÑIMS. It is here that advanced AI, often neural-symbolic AI, comes into play with strategic intelligence.
Understanding and Anticipating
This core does not just process the incoming data; it actively works to understand context, identify subtle patterns, anticipate future trends, and even generate decisions. It draws upon extensive libraries of operational scenarios and models of human behavior to make sense of complex situations. This component is where the “intelligence” in CÑIMS truly comes alive, powering sophisticated insights.
3. Distributed Intelligence Grid: Specialized AI Agents
Picture multiple specialized AI agents working in sync across various parts of an operation. Each agent might handle its specific domain—be it logistics, customer service, or production—while continuously reporting back to and coordinating with the central machine reasoning core.
Modern Technological Foundations
This distributed grid is often built on modern technological foundations like microservices, decentralized databases, and sometimes even blockchain-stamped audit trails for enhanced security and transparency. This is analogous to having expert teams within a company, each focusing on their area of expertise but all contributing to the overarching goals, seamlessly coordinated through intelligent architecture.
4. Autonomous Action Framework: Enabling Action
A defining characteristic of CÑIMS is its ability to act. It is not merely about creating dashboards or reports for humans to review; it is about doing, autonomously and efficiently.
Rapid Response
This framework enables the system to autonomously execute decisions, such as rerouting a supply chain, adjusting energy consumption, sending alerts to relevant personnel, or managing complex schedules without direct human intervention for every step. This capability allows for incredibly rapid responses to changing conditions, ensuring continuity and competitiveness.
5. Human Oversight Interface: Humans in the Loop
Despite the advanced autonomy, humans remain integral to the CÑIMS model. This component provides the interface through which people can supervise the system, set strategic goals, define ethical boundaries, and manage exceptions or situations that require human judgment and experience.
Striking the Right Balance
This balance between automation and human insight is not only necessary for trust and transparency but also for ensuring that the system aligns with broader organizational values and societal norms. The human oversight interface ensures that technology serves its users and not the other way around, preserving ethical integrity and accountability.
